This temple is at Poochakkal in Alapuzha district. It is 103 years old. There were many low deities consecrated in this temple. Sree Narayana Guru made his disciple Narasimham Swami remove all those idols. In 1097, Gurudevan himself consecrated Lord Siva there. The idol is 6 feet tall.
